HTML stands as the foundational language of the web, underpinning the creation and design of websites. A crucial evolution within this domain is the introduction of semantic HTML, which plays a pivotal role in modern web design. Semantic HTML goes beyond mere aesthetics to enhance the meaning of the content on web pages, making it a cornerstone for effective and accessible web development.
As the digital world continues to grow, the need for websites to convey clear and structured information has never been more important. Semantic HTML meets this need by providing a set of elements that clearly define their content's purpose. This clarity is not only beneficial for users but also for search engines and developers, who rely on well-structured code to index content accurately and maintain websites efficiently. The transition to semantic HTML marks a significant step towards more meaningful web interactions, where content is understood universally by all entities involved in the web's ecosystem.
What Is Semantic HTML?
Definition and Distinction
Semantic HTML refers to code that introduces meaning to the web page rather than merely presentation. It plays a crucial role by clearly communicating the purpose of an element to both browsers and developers. This approach allows for more accessible and efficiently indexed web content by search engines, setting it significantly apart from traditional HTML, which focuses more on appearance without providing information about the content's structure or purpose.
Benefits of Semantic Elements
Utilizing semantic elements in web design promotes a more organized and logical structure for web pages. This structured approach is not just beneficial for readability by humans but also aids machines and software, like search engines and assistive technologies, in understanding the significance and context of content. As a result, websites become more discoverable and accessible, leading to an enhanced user experience and potentially higher traffic and engagement levels.
Examples of Semantic Elements
Semantic HTML encompasses a variety of elements, each serving a distinct purpose and contributing to the meaningful structure of web content. Common examples of semantic elements include:
<article>
: Encapsulates content that stands independently, such as a blog post or news article.<aside>
: Marks content that is related to but separate from the main content, like a sidebar.<details>
: Provides additional information or context which the user can view or hide on demand.<figcaption>
: Defines a caption or legend for a<figure>
element.<figure>
: Encloses self-contained content, often paired with a<figcaption>
to provide a description.<footer>
: Represents the footer section of a document or section, containing information about the author, contact details, or related documents.<header>
: Denotes a group of introductory content or navigational links.<main>
: Specifies the main content of the document, central to the document's topic or functionality.<mark>
: Highlights text of importance or relevance.<nav>
: Contains major navigational links to help users navigate the document or related documents.<section>
: Groups content on a similar theme or purpose within a document.<summary>
: Offers a summary or heading for a<details>
element, making it easier to understand the enclosed information at a glance.<time>
: Represents a specific period, duration, or date and time, enhancing the machine-readability of time-related content.
The Importance of Semantic HTML
Utilizing semantic HTML elevates accessibility for users with disabilities, playing a critical role in web navigation and interpretation through screen readers. This approach not only facilitates a smoother interaction for visually impaired users but also supports those with other disabilities in navigating web content more effectively. Moreover, semantic HTML serves to improve search engine optimization (SEO) by offering a clear context to search engines regarding the structure and purpose of the content. This clarity allows search engines to index web pages more accurately, potentially leading to higher rankings in search results.
For web developers and maintainers, semantic HTML simplifies website updates and maintenance by making the code more descriptive and easier to understand. This enhanced clarity reduces the time and effort required to modify or extend website functionalities, thereby streamlining the development process. By employing semantic elements, developers create a more robust and maintainable codebase that stands the test of time.
Additionally, websites built with semantic HTML are more likely to be future-proof. As web standards evolve, a site that clearly communicates its structure and content through semantic markup is in a better position to adapt to new technologies. This can significantly reduce the need for extensive redesigns or updates, providing a more stable and enduring web presence for businesses.
Utilizing semantic HTML also encourages the use of best coding practices among developers. By fostering a deeper understanding of the content and structure of web pages, it promotes a more thoughtful and strategic approach to web development. This results in higher quality websites that are not only more accessible and discoverable but also easier to interact with and navigate, enhancing the overall user experience.
Benefits of Semantic HTML for Business Owners
Adopting semantic HTML can significantly enhance a website's visibility and improve its ranking on search engines, driving more traffic to the site. This approach also fosters a more inclusive web experience for all users, which can help businesses reach a wider audience. The streamlined nature of semantic HTML facilitates efficient web development and maintenance processes, leading to resource savings.
Moreover, websites that utilize semantic HTML are more likely to engage and retain visitors. Users find these sites easier to navigate and interact with, which directly contributes to a positive user experience and potentially increases conversion rates. By structuring information more logically and intuitively, semantic HTML ensures that content is delivered effectively to your audience.
Another vital benefit is the positive impact on a website’s accessibility. For individuals who rely on assistive technologies to browse the internet, websites built with semantic HTML are easier to access and use. This inclusivity expands a brand's reach and supports a commitment to equality on the digital front, marking the business as socially responsible.
The use of semantic HTML also plays a significant role in the development and future-proofing of a website. With a clearer structure, it's easier for modern browsers and future versions to understand and display the content correctly. This longevity ensures that a website remains accessible and functional, keeping pace with the advancements in web technology.
Lastly, for business owners concerned with the backend of their websites, semantic HTML simplifies the process of search engine optimization (SEO). By providing more context to search engines, semantic HTML helps to outline a clear, thematic structure of content, making it more likely for a website to rank higher in search results. High visibility in search engines translates directly into higher traffic and, consequently, higher potential revenue.
Implementing Semantic HTML in Your Website
Integration Tips
For business owners aiming to upgrade their website’s code, the strategic incorporation of semantic elements stands as a pivotal step. Beginning with a comprehensive structure allows for the phased introduction of semantic tags, markedly boosting the site's functionality and user accessibility. Prioritizing simplicity and relevance when choosing tags ensures the content is structured in a manner that search engines can easily interpret, enhancing the site's visibility.
Auditing for Improvements
Conducting a thorough review of existing web content offers a prime opportunity to identify and apply semantic enhancements. This evaluative process can uncover specific sections where the integration of semantic elements could substitute non-semantic markup, thereby significantly upgrading the site's HTML framework. Such revisions not only augment the clarity of the content's structure but also its appeal to both users and search engines.
Consulting Professionals
Undertaking a full-scale enhancement of a website with the aim of incorporating semantic HTML merits consultation with skilled web development professionals. These experts can furnish invaluable advice on optimal practices and cutting-edge strategies tailored to your site’s specific needs. Their expertise ensures the transition towards semantic HTML is both smooth and efficacious, positioning your website for greater success in an increasingly competitive online environment.
Benefits of Professional Oversight
Collaboration with experienced developers not only guarantees adherence to best practices but also facilitates the innovative use of semantic HTML. This approach can unlock advanced site features and improvements in load times, as well as a boost in search engine rankings. Furthermore, professional guidance can help in navigating the complexities of website restructuring, ensuring that the transition enhances the user experience without disrupting existing operations.
Continuous Learning and Adaptation
Embracing semantic HTML is not a one-time task but an ongoing journey of learning and adaptation. Business owners should keep abreast of new developments in web standards and continuously seek ways to refine their website’s semantic structure. Engaging in this continual process ensures that a website remains accessible, relevant, and competitive, thereby supporting the business’s digital growth strategy.
Conclusion
This article has articulated the importance and benefits of semantic HTML, emphasizing its significance for modern websites. Business owners stand to gain from adopting these practices, enhancing their online presence, accessibility, and operational efficiency. Embracing semantic HTML is a forward-looking step in web development, promising a more structured and accessible web for all users.
Semantic HTML not only facilitates better communication with search engines, leading to enhanced SEO performance, but it also simplifies the process of web development and maintenance. With code that is inherently more descriptive, developers can more easily navigate, update, and manage websites. This leads to a reduction in development time and costs, providing a competitive edge to businesses that prioritize efficient operations.
Moreover, the adoption of semantic HTML reflects a commitment to inclusivity and accessibility, values that are increasingly important to consumers. By improving the web experience for users with disabilities, businesses can extend their reach and demonstrate social responsibility. This not only contributes to a positive image but also opens up new market segments that were previously underrepresented online.
Ultimately, the strategic incorporation of semantic HTML is more than a technical upgrade; it is an investment in the future of a business's digital presence. As the internet continues to evolve, the principles of clear, accessible, and meaningful web content remain constant. Therefore, business owners are encouraged to view semantic HTML as an essential component of their online strategy, one that will serve their interests well into the future.